Is that a 'black metal' shell (lots of cloth laid up for an 'isotropic' laminate with through-bolts and spreaders for loadbearing) or do we have UD in there with structural foam/honeycomb and Ti inserts etc? Wet layup and vacuum bagged or vacuum infused/prepreg and autoclaved? Cure temp? (what proportion of that is fibre, what proportion is resin)
It looks like a solid iso layup, wet or vacuum infused, and vac bagged/low temp cured from the photos. Doesn't make best use of the material properties, but the kit looks nice and complete!
Metal rollhoop and metal frontends are a definitely a good idea; they soak up masses of energy and deformation in the event of a shunt. Thought about a shell that (structurally) finished at a rear bulkhead, with a purely cosmetic bum moulding? (could be part of the same layup, just lightly laid and lightly glued on) Take wherever the back of a front seat would finish/the main rollhoop would sit and build structurally to there. (composite safety cell) Use ironmongery to support both front and rear subframes:

Pop UD and structural foam around the door openings and where a rollhoop would usually go (basically lay a spaceframe into there) and you'd have a very interesting proposition.
